Sim Shagaya is a dynamic Nigerian entrepreneur and one of the leading figures in Africa’s growing e-commerce sector. As the founder and CEO of Konga, Nigeria’s largest online retailer, Shagaya has played an instrumental role in transforming the way African consumers shop.
His leadership and vision have not only shaped the future of e-commerce in Nigeria but also paved the way for the growth of digital commerce across the continent.
Sim’s journey into e-commerce began with a recognition of the massive untapped potential in Africa’s retail market. With a background in computer science and an MBA from Harvard Business School, Sim combined his technical expertise with his deep understanding of African consumer behavior to launch Konga in 2012.
The platform allowed consumers in Nigeria to purchase a wide range of products, from electronics to fashion, with the click of a button.
Under Sim’s leadership, Konga quickly became a household name in Nigeria, providing a seamless online shopping experience and offering efficient delivery services, which was a game-changer in a country where logistics can often be a challenge.
In addition to focusing on the consumer side, Konga also helped empower small businesses by offering them a platform to sell their products online, creating a new wave of entrepreneurship in Nigeria.
Sim’s ability to identify market gaps and leverage technology to fill them has earned him a reputation as one of Africa’s foremost innovators. His success with Konga was further solidified when he led the company’s acquisition by Zinox Technologies in 2018.
This acquisition marked a new phase of growth for Konga and allowed the company to scale its operations even further, creating new opportunities for businesses and consumers alike.
